On factors of Gibbs measures for almost additive potentials

Let $(X, σ_X), (Y, σ_Y)$ be one-sided subshifts with the specification property and $π:X\rightarrow Y$ a factor map. Let $μ$ be a unique invariant Gibbs measure for a sequence of continuous functions $\F=\{\log f_n\}_{n=1}^{\infty}$ on $X$, which is an almost additive potential with bounded variation. We show that $πμ$ is also a unique invariant Gibbs measure for a sequence of continuous functions $\G=\{\log g_n\}_{n=1}^{\infty}$ on $Y$. When $(X, σ_X)$ is a full shift, we characterize $\G$ and $μ$ by using relative pressure. This almost additive potential $\G$ is a generalization of a continuous function found by Pollicott and Kempton in their work on the images of Gibbs measures for continuous functions under factor maps. We also consider the following question: Given a unique invariant Gibbs measure $ν$ for a sequence of continuous functions $\F_2$ on $Y$, can we find an invariant Gibbs measure $μ$ for a sequence of continuous functions $\F_1$ on $X$ such that $πμ=ν$? We show that such a measure exists under a certain condition. If $(X, σ_X)$ is a full shift and $ν$ is a unique invariant Gibbs measure for a function in the Bowen class, then we can find a preimage $μ$ of $ν$ which is a unique invariant Gibbs measure for a function in the Bowen class.
